By <a href=\"https:\/\/multiqos.com\/blogs\/benefits-and-advantages-of-devops-for-business-growth\/\">adopting DevOps<\/a>, enterprises can boost the competencies required, and integrating such individuals as DevOps engineers is helpful.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"id3\">DevOps Market Statistics<\/h2>\n<p>DevOps market size in 2023 was valued at <strong>$10.4 billion<\/strong>, and it is poised for fast growth over the coming few years. From 2025 to 2028, the market is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of <strong>19.7%<\/strong>, driven by increasing demand to shorten software development cycles and speed of delivery.<\/p>\n<p>The on-premise DevOps market is also expected to experience tremendous growth, with estimates suggesting it could reach <strong>$45 billion<\/strong> by 2032. Much of this growth is due to growing concerns about data privacy for cloud environments in the United States, which is prompting more companies to choose to provide on-site solutions.<\/p>\n<p>Overall, the global DevOps market is on track to reach <strong>$25.5 billion<\/strong> by 2028, nearly twice as large as it was in 2023.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-15173 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/multiqos.com\/blogs\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/CTA02.jpg\" alt=\"DevOps CTA\" width=\"700\" height=\"209\" srcset=\"https:\/\/multiqos.com\/blogs\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/CTA02.jpg 700w, https:\/\/multiqos.com\/blogs\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/08\/CTA02-430x128.jpg 430w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 700px) 100vw, 700px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2 id=\"id4\">DevOps Adoption Statistics for 2025<\/h2>\n<p>The market is vast and only expands year on year, with the DevOps industry constantly shifting in response to the market.<\/p>\n<p>A survey conducted by Gartner shows that, in order, over <strong>85%<\/strong> of organizations will be cloud-first by 2025. As for the organizations at the forefront of implementing this methodology, their future appears to be rather promising.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"id5\">DevOps CI\/CD Statistics<\/h2>\n<p>The CI\/CD pipeline consists of automated processes that are triggered whenever there are changes to a company\u2019s technology stack. These pipelines are key to facilitating development and deployment.<\/p>\n<p>Let\u2019s take a look at some important considerations related to DevOps CI\/CD.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>The global market for continuous integration (CI) applications would be valued at about <strong>$970.52 million<\/strong> by 2022.<\/li>\n<li>This market is expected to grow significantly, reaching about <strong>$4.38 billion<\/strong> by 2031,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of <strong>18.22%<\/strong> from 2023 to 2031. While companies continue to demand high performance from their DevOps teams, the demand for CI tools continues to grow.<\/li>\n<li>By 2021, the CI tools market was valued at <strong>USD 802.2 million<\/strong> and is expected to grow to <strong>USD 3.76 billion<\/strong> by 2030, at a CAGR of <strong>18.74%<\/strong>. This growth reflects the increasing importance of CI\/CD practices in contemporary software development.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2 id=\"id6\">DevOps Growth Statistics<\/h2>\n<p>The DevOps market is experiencing constant growth; projections indicate that it could grow to <strong>USD 10.4 billion<\/strong> in 2023 to an incredible <strong>USD 25.5 billion<\/strong> by 2028.<\/p>\n<p>According to the Global Newswire, the growth of the markets is estimated to be <strong>USD 12,215.54 million<\/strong> by 2026, with a CAGR of <strong>18.95%<\/strong> for the period 2020-2026.<\/p>\n<p>These numbers reflect how quickly DevOps is growing across industries in such a short period. Furthermore, <strong>78%<\/strong> stated that owing to DevOps they had to study, while <strong>48%<\/strong> said that mastering DevOps facilitated salary increases.<\/p>\n<p>Here are a few more key stats on DevOps usage: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Among the interviewed people, <strong>61%<\/strong> of them highlighted the fact that DevOps helped them deliver better quality products.<\/li>\n<li><strong>49%<\/strong> pointed towards the fact that it enhanced the versatility of experimenting with different releases.<\/li>\n<li>Three out of <strong>100<\/strong> participants doubted that DevOps benefited their organization.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>These numbers underscore that DevOps is not a fad but a strong process that is redefining the dynamics of business.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"id10\">DevOps and Key Tools and Statistical Analysis<\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>GitHub:<\/strong> The DevOps market size has been estimated to reach <strong>$10.9 billion<\/strong> in 2023 and is poised to reach <strong>$63.4 billion<\/strong> in the future financial year. This growth underlines the increasing use of the DevOps method, into which GitHub has been playing a significant role.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Docker:<\/strong> Docker, which currently has <strong>50%<\/strong> of the market share, is undoubtedly the most popular container platform and is so significant in the world of containerization.<\/li>\n<li><strong>AI\/ML:<\/strong> According to a survey done by the State of DevOps report, businesses that use machine learning (ML) in conjunction with DevOps adoption for testing and automation enjoy up to a <strong>45%<\/strong> higher chance of successful execution of change. This demonstrates how the integration of AI\/ML can help to work faster and achieve the goals set without making a mistake.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Cloud-Native Technologies:<\/strong> A staggering <strong>70%<\/strong> of new applications are now being built with cloud-native technology and are actively using key providers, namely <a href=\"https:\/\/multiqos.com\/aws-vs-azure-vs-google-cloud-platform\/\">A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ud<\/a>.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Kubernetes:<\/strong> Currently, <a href=\"https:\/\/multiqos.com\/blogs\/why-use-kubernetes\/\">Kubernetes<\/a> prevails as the leading container orchestration solution, and about <strong>48%<\/strong> of organizations that adopted containers use Kubernetes as the solution for managing their deployments.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Jenkins:<\/strong> From June 2021 to June 2023, customers using Jenkins Pipeline increased by <strong>79%<\/strong> as compared to the total <strong>45%<\/strong> overall growth in workload that ran on the Jenkins platform in the same duration.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2 id=\"id11\">DevOps Market Growth by Region<\/h2>\n<p>DevOps is experiencing significant regional growth, with notable growth trends: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Europe:<\/strong> The DevOps market in Europe grew at an annual rate of <strong>17.1%<\/strong> from 2017 to 2023, indicating strong uptake in the region.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Asia Pacific:<\/strong> The Asia Pacific region is rapidly adopting DevOps, especially among startups and small and medium-sized businesses.
